titleOfInvention New organic solvent for microcapsules useful notably for pressure-sensitive copy paper and pressure-sensitive copy coated with such microcapsules
abstract The invention relates to a microcapsule useful in particular for carbonless pressure-sensitive paper, containing an organic solution of a hydrophobic chromogenic agent, characterized in that the solvent comprises a mixture obtained by transesterification of a vegetable oil.n n n mélange obtenu par transestérification d'une huile végétale   30 à 100 % huile minérale   0 à 70 %. Preferably, the solvent comprises in percentage by weight: mixture obtained by transesterification of a vegetable oil 30 to 100% mineral oil 0 to 70%. n n n The invention also relates to pressure-sensitive papers coated on one side with a layer of said microcapsules.
